Born in December 1938, Liang Polo, formerly known as Liang Ren, grew up in Xi'an, Shaanxi Province, to a family full of knowledge. Both of his parents are highly educated, and in addition to him, there is also a younger brother of a magician known as the "Lingnan Demon King", Liang Yi. Since childhood, he has been nicknamed "Big Pineapple" for his family's love of pineapples, and his younger brother is affectionately known as "Little Pineapple". Although Liang Polo has tried to change his name to Liang Ren several times, this wish has never been realized due to various reasons.

In 1955, after graduating from high school, Liang Polo was admitted to the Performance Department of Shanghai Theater Academy with excellent results. After four years of hard work, he successfully completed his studies in 1959 and was assigned to Shanghai Haiyan Film Studio as an actor. Soon after, Shanghai Haiyan Film Studio and Shanghai Pegasus Film Studio merged to form Shanghai Film Studio, and Liang Polo became a part of Shanghai Film Studio.

In 1960, Liang Polo, who was only 23 years old, played the role of the actor "Liang Hong" in the film "No. 51 Military Station" created by Shanghai Film Studio. Liang Hong's role is intricate, and he needs to easily switch between the four roles of soldier, businessman, gang boss and underground worker, which undoubtedly brings great challenges to Liang Polo.

Since then, Liang Polo has starred in many well-received films such as "Desert Camel Bell", "Blue File", "Dongchang Blood" and so on. In particular, in 1980, he co-starred with actor Xiang Mei in the anti-special movie "Blue File", which was popular all over the country and was deeply loved by the audience. In the film, Liang Polo successfully created the image of underground party member "Li Hua" and won warm applause from the audience.

The three works of "No. 51 Military Station", "Blue Archive" and "Spring and Autumn in a Small Town" were praised by film critics as Liang Polo's "underground worker trilogy", which established his irreplaceable and important position in the Chinese film industry.

It is worth mentioning that Liang Polo not only has extraordinary acting skills, but is also a talented all-round artist. As early as 1983, he released his first music album "Liang Polo Solo Songs", which fully demonstrated his extraordinary talent in the field of music.

Whether it's singing psalms, hosting galas, or playing various roles in a variety of film and television dramas, Liang Polo has always shown his extraordinary artistic talent. In 1992, when Liang Polo was at the peak of his career, he was suddenly hit by a heavy blow of fate - at this time, he had just returned to his hometown of Shanghai after a successful completion of a large-scale celebration in Fujian Province, but his wife Liu Junrong was shocked to find that his face was pale, so he was immediately sent to the hospital for treatment.

After a comprehensive and meticulous examination, it was confirmed that Liang Polo had an attack of cholecystitis, which caused bile duct obstruction, and he had to be hospitalized for treatment. Traditionally, he should have undergone surgery as soon as possible, but given that cholecystitis had already caused some damage to the liver, the doctors decided to keep him hospitalized for a few days until the inflammation subsided. However, what is worrying is that in just over ten days, Liang Polo's physical indicators have dropped sharply again, which in turn induces extremely fatal acute necrotizing pancreatitis! As one of the most vital organs of the human body, the pancreas has unimaginable consequences once a lesion occurs.

In order to save Liang Polo's precious life, the doctors had to perform immediate surgery to completely remove the necrotic tissue. Before entering the operating room, Liang Polo said to his wife affectionately: "If something happens to me, you must be strong and take good care of our daughter until she becomes an adult." Hearing this, Liu Junrong burst into tears and choked up in response: "Our family can't do without you, you must return safely, I will look forward to it outside the operating room, waiting for you to return triumphantly." ”

On that day, Liang Polo resolutely accepted this life-and-death operation. However, soon after, he began to develop a high fever, his consciousness gradually blurred, his body temperature soared to an astonishing 40 degrees Celsius, and the whole person fell into a deep coma. The hospital even issued critical illness notices to family members on two occasions. At that time, their daughter was still studying on the university campus, and Liu Junrong was waiting alone in the ward, feeling lonely and helpless like never before.

In early April 1992, Liang Polo had to undergo surgery again. This time, the doctors decided to remove all of his necrotic pancreas and then transferred him to the intensive care unit, where he was covered with 12 tubes.

On the third day after the operation, something unfortunate happened, Liang Polo's condition deteriorated sharply, he developed terrible sepsis, and a large amount of fluid accumulated in his chest. The attending physician said to his wife, Liu Junrong, in a heavy voice: "We will do everything in our power to save your husband, but you must always be mentally prepared for the worst." Hearing these words, Liu Junrong's tears poured out like a flood, almost plunging her into despair.

Liang Polo was unable to breathe on his own and had to undergo a tracheostomy and could only rely on a ventilator to maintain his life. After spending more than 3 long months in the intensive care unit, he launched a fierce battle with death, hovering on the edge of life and death several times. Until he was finally transferred to the general ward, and the moment the doctor announced that he was out of danger, Liang Polo and the doctor couldn't help but burst into tears, while Liu Junrong finally let go of the burden in her heart and cried bitterly.

After Liang Polo recovered and was discharged from the hospital, many fans and friends expressed their deep blessings and care to him in the form of letters and telegrams. One of the fans wrote: "You are not only you, but also a treasure in the hearts of the fans, so we implore you to cherish your life and continue to dedicate wonderful works of art to us." These affectionate words deeply moved Liang Polo and his wife, and tears burst out of their eyes several times.

In that turbulent era, Liu Junrong, a Shanghai girl from an ordinary working family, was a big fan of Liang Polo. She has watched the immortal classic film "No. 51 Military Station" starring Liang Polo many times, and has endless admiration and love for this handsome and talented film superstar.

When Liang Polo was criticized and thrown into the cowshed because of his background, the young Liu Junrong did not flinch, but approached his life without hesitation. She falsely claimed to be a relative of Liang Polo, sent him clothes and food, and used letters to convey love and encouragement.

In the face of such sincere emotions, Liang Polo initially felt inferior and worried, worried that he would become a burden to his sweetheart. However, with Liu Junrong's firm support and continuous encouragement, he finally mustered up the courage and bravely accepted this deep friendship.

At the end of the sixties, the leisure time in the family of the artist Liang Polo was full of warmth. However, the unexpected happened in 1967, when Liang Polo accidentally fell from a height while cleaning his daily bedding in the stairwell of his house, resulting in a serious fracture of his left leg. During his treatment at a well-known hospital in Shanghai, his lover Liu Junrong was always by his side and gave him meticulous care.

After being discharged from the hospital, Liu Junrong did not hesitate to take Liang Polo home and take care of his daily life in person. Liu Junrong's mother was a kind and kind woman, who treated Liang Polo as if he were her own son, and carefully cooked nutritious soup for him. In that era of scarcity, buying meat required a strict rationing system, and in order to restore Liang Polo's health as soon as possible, Liu's mother even did not hesitate to sacrifice the rations of the whole family just to provide him with adequate nutrition.

In such a deep love, Liang Polo felt unprecedented warmth and strength, and strengthened his determination to spend the rest of his life with Liu Junrong. On a beautiful day in October 1970, Liang Polo finally entered the sacred hall of marriage hand in hand with his beloved Liu Junrong. Although they still have to endure the pain of separation after marriage, this innocent and immaculate love has never faded due to distance.

The kind and virtuous Liu Junrong always tries her best to cook delicious meals for her husband and pickles some delicious pickles by herself so that he can enjoy them whenever he goes out to work. Whenever Liang Polo returns from filming in other places, Liu Junrong will carefully decorate his home to create a warm and comfortable little world for him, so that he can relax in this safe haven.

It is worth mentioning that although Liang Polo is often busy outside, he is always considerate of his wife's needs. Every time he came back from a trip, he could always choose the most suitable clothes for his beloved wife, but although Liu Junrong sincerely expressed her gratitude, she rarely actually wore these clothes, which made Liang Polo deeply regret that he no longer bought clothes for his wife.

In contrast, Liang Polo is very caring for his elderly mother-in-law. He carefully selects hats, scarves, clothing, shoes and other items for her according to her personal preferences, so that she can dress appropriately and feel happy every day.

Those tumultuous years were over, and in 1976, Liang Polo returned to his beloved Shanghai Film Studio to begin a new chapter in his career.

Since the beginning of 1978, he has participated in the filming of many popular films and TV series as a starring role, such as the classic "Desert Camel Bell", the passionate "Moment", the profound and fascinating "Midnight", the historical "Spring and Autumn in a Small Town", and the dazzling "Glittering Colored Ball", etc. Every screen appearance shows his extraordinary acting skills.

However, the sudden serious illness in 1992 was undoubtedly a heavy blow to Liang Polo, who was already over half a hundred years old. The choice between life and death made him think deeply about the true meaning and value of life.

After recovering, although the major crews and performance units have sent him sincere invitations, for the sake of his health, his wife Liu Junrong resolutely declined all job opportunities and insisted that her husband recuperate at home in order to recover his strength.

Under the meticulous care of his wife, coupled with his own great attention to health care, Liang Polo's physical condition gradually improved and returned to a normal life trajectory.

Since the second half of 1993, he has been actively involved in various performance activities, and since 1994, he has gradually set foot in the field of film and television dramas, and has participated in many excellent works that have attracted much attention.

It is worth mentioning that in the series of short films "Oriental Little Stories" produced by Shanghai Dragon TV, he successfully created the image of "Su Dongpo", a historical figure; In addition, he also played the role of an underground worker in the hit drama series "The Strange Case of Shanghai Jade", although he only played a supporting role, but won unanimous praise from the audience.

In 1995, the Taiwanese TV series "Love Sword Mountains and Rivers" warmly invited Liang Polo to play the leading role, but just as the contract was about to be signed, Liang Polo had to regrettably choose to withdraw due to a recurrence of an old waist disease.

This undoubtedly became a small regret and episode in his career.

However, for Liang Polo, who is already over the age of six, health is obviously more precious than fame and fortune. After entering the new century, he began to slow down the pace of work, and only made cameo appearances in film and television dramas such as "Smile", "Once Upon a Time in Macau", "Young Deng Enming", and "Dream of a Wealthy Family".
